Autodesk Inc vs Comcast Corporation — how do they compare? Autodesk Inc trades at $208.9 (market cap $44.84B), while Comcast Corporation trades at $23.58 (market cap $83.63B). The key difference: Comcast Corporation is the larger of the two by market cap, and Comcast Corporation pays a 5.64% dividend while Autodesk Inc pays none. CMCSA trades at $23.41, down 1.6% over 24 hours, with a bearish technical signal but strong fundamentals including a low P/E of 4.66 and net income margin of 15%. Recent news highlights the planned spin-off of NBCUniversal and Sky's acquisition of ITV's media unit for $2.14 billion, signaling strategic refocusing on broadband infrastructure.
The stock appears undervalued with a consensus price target of $31.07, offering 33% upside, but faces risks from execution of corporate restructuring and pay-TV decline. Positive earnings beats and robust cash flow support a favorable outlook, though investor sentiment is mixed amid spin-off uncertainties.

The core cable business owns networks capable of providing television, internet access, and phone services to roughly 61 million U.S. homes and businesses, or nearly half of the country. About 56% of the homes in this territory subscribe to at least one Comcast service. Comcast acquired NBCUniversal from General Electric in 2011. NBCU owns several cable networks, including CNBC, MSNBC, and USA, the NBC broadcast network, several local NBC affiliates, Universal Studios, and several theme parks. Sky, acquired in 2018, is the dominant television provider in the U.K. and has invested heavily in exclusive and proprietary content to build this position. The firm is also the largest pay-television provider in Italy and has a presence in Germany and Austria.
